0 / 0 / 0
Регистрация: 14.06.2012
Сообщений: 29
|
||||||
1 | ||||||
Создание программы анализирующей текст04.12.2013, 20:15. Показов 1909. Ответов 24
Метки нет (Все метки)
Ребята получил задание в универе, нужно создать программу которая в левой части окна отображаеться текст, а в правой таблицу из двух столбцев в первом дожны быть слова, а в втором количество повторений в тексте этих слов. При клике на слово в таблице, должно вывести окно с предложениями в которых встречается слово.
Препод еще написал такие две строки програмы, которые должны анализировать текст:
0
|
04.12.2013, 20:15 | |
Ответы с готовыми решениями:
24
Вывести на экран текст программы на Java, которая, в свою очередь, выводит текст программы на Ruby Ввод текста. Закрытие программы. Запуск программы. Введенный ранее текст уже открыт Подскажите. Не компилирует текст программы, запрашивает в коде мол не достающую скобку. Ниже приведен текст программы. Дан текст программы на С++...Записать в выходной файл текст программы без комментариев |
0 / 0 / 0
Регистрация: 14.06.2012
Сообщений: 29
|
|
06.12.2013, 06:10 [ТС] | 2 |
Помогите советом кто знает... Зарание благодарен
0
|
158 / 187 / 48
Регистрация: 25.11.2013
Сообщений: 978
|
|
06.12.2013, 06:29 | 3 |
Что уже скоро сдавать?
Добавлено через 2 минуты Создаешь WinForms приложение, делишь форму вертикально на 2 части, в 1-ю кидаешь RichTextBox, во 2-ю таблицу. Добавлено через 4 минуты ... или ListBox, затем читаешь документ, парсишь слова, заполняешь данными, привязываешь Id к источнику данных, создаешь обработчик на событие клик строки, добавляешь MessageBox или даже дочернюю форму, на старте передаешь в аргументах строки
0
|
174 / 73 / 30
Регистрация: 20.11.2013
Сообщений: 358
|
|
06.12.2013, 08:33 | 4 |
Что именно не получается? какая часть проги тебя интересует???
0
|
0 / 0 / 0
Регистрация: 14.06.2012
Сообщений: 29
|
|||||||||||
09.12.2013, 02:34 [ТС] | 5 | ||||||||||
Ребят если честно вообще 0. Создаю я два окна на одном richtextbox, меню и мне для начала нужно обработать чтобы через пункт меню открывать текстовый документ... вот что я пишу:
Добавлено через 11 минут Так ладно с этим справился добавил библиотеку и заработало. Теперь мне нужно создать таблицу для результатов, как это лучше сделать? Добавлено через 13 минут Создал таблицу из двумя колонками. Теперь мне нужно написать обработчик, я так понимаю что нужно использовать это:
0
|
8940 / 4852 / 1886
Регистрация: 11.02.2013
Сообщений: 10,246
|
|||||||||||
09.12.2013, 05:12 | 6 | ||||||||||
Варианты не бесспорные, но для начала пусть будут. Как именно ты создал таблицу?
0
|
174 / 73 / 30
Регистрация: 20.11.2013
Сообщений: 358
|
|
09.12.2013, 08:00 | 7 |
Если таблицу создал то начинай ее заполнять
1. делаешь цикл по всему массиву слов, 2. пробегаешь по таблице и проверяешь не записано ли это слово уже в таблицу 2.1. если записано то dataGridView.Rows[r].Cells[2].Value++; 2.2 если нет то dataGridView3.Rows[n].Cells[1].Value = tabs[i]; ....
0
|
Master of Orion
|
|||||||||||
09.12.2013, 08:37 | 8 | ||||||||||
Интересно, что split с маленькой написан. Либо - невнимательность автора, либо это джава
Консольный вариант:
А это правильный вариант:
0
|
0 / 0 / 0
Регистрация: 14.06.2012
Сообщений: 29
|
||||||
10.12.2013, 00:02 [ТС] | 9 | |||||
Вот как то так я представляю себе нужную таблицу, возможно только в обратном порядке)) Как узнать количества написание комментариями? Получиться ли как то так сделать? Если кто то может предложить что-то буду очень благодарен.
Добавлено через 3 часа 42 минуты Никак не могу толком разобраться как сделать(( Завтра нужно сдавать, я уже в отчаянии, помогите кто-нибудь.
0
|
145 / 145 / 35
Регистрация: 04.06.2011
Сообщений: 578
|
|
10.12.2013, 00:13 | 10 |
0
|
0 / 0 / 0
Регистрация: 14.06.2012
Сообщений: 29
|
||||||
10.12.2013, 00:23 [ТС] | 11 | |||||
Преподаватель написал нам в помощь как из текста достать слова и предложения
0
|
145 / 145 / 35
Регистрация: 04.06.2011
Сообщений: 578
|
|
10.12.2013, 00:32 | 12 |
Не совсем ясно что тут написано, поясните.
Что я понял так это все слова должны быть в одном столбце в каждой строке а в след столбце должны быть количество дубликатов для каждой строки из первого столбца так?
0
|
0 / 0 / 0
Регистрация: 14.06.2012
Сообщений: 29
|
||||||
10.12.2013, 00:39 [ТС] | 13 | |||||
Именно так, а в третий невидимый столбец должен содержать приложения в которых выступает слово и вызываться когда кликаем на слово в виде MessegeBox'a.
Добавлено через 3 минуты
0
|
145 / 145 / 35
Регистрация: 04.06.2011
Сообщений: 578
|
|||||||||||
10.12.2013, 00:43 | 14 | ||||||||||
Добавлено через 1 минуту
0
|
0 / 0 / 0
Регистрация: 14.06.2012
Сообщений: 29
|
|
10.12.2013, 00:50 [ТС] | 15 |
Объясни мне по порядку если можно, что именно здесь делается и куда в программу его нужно вставлять?
Добавлено через 3 минуты вместо этого я так понимаю я буду использовать текст из моей текстовой области, правильно?))
0
|
145 / 145 / 35
Регистрация: 04.06.2011
Сообщений: 578
|
|
10.12.2013, 00:51 | 16 |
Вот проект посмотрите так не так.
1
|
145 / 145 / 35
Регистрация: 04.06.2011
Сообщений: 578
|
|
10.12.2013, 00:53 | 17 |
0
|
0 / 0 / 0
Регистрация: 14.06.2012
Сообщений: 29
|
|
10.12.2013, 01:03 [ТС] | 18 |
Все вроде как верно только в MessageBox'e должно быть не само слово, а приложение в котором это слово выступает.
0
|
145 / 145 / 35
Регистрация: 04.06.2011
Сообщений: 578
|
||||||
10.12.2013, 01:07 | 19 | |||||
Ну как то так))
Что за ?
0
|
0 / 0 / 0
Регистрация: 14.06.2012
Сообщений: 29
|
|
10.12.2013, 01:11 [ТС] | 20 |
"Мы сегодня прогуливались в парке. Погода была прекрасна."
Когда мы нажимаем на слово "парк". То значение MessageBox'a должно быть "Мы сегодня прогуливались в парке."
0
|
10.12.2013, 01:11 | |
10.12.2013, 01:11 | |
Помогаю со студенческими работами здесь
20
Текст программы на Паскале хранится в файле на диске. Составить программу обработки текста программы Можно ли вытащить текст программы из готовой программы? Создание некоторой программы, из которой необходимо запускать другие программы Создание программы для отправки данных в две другие программы Искать еще темы с ответами Или воспользуйтесь поиском по форуму: |